    C40 Cities & CDP Expand Partnership

    December 16, 2013

    C40 announced today that it will expand its longstanding partnership with CDP, a leading international NGO that provides cities, companies and investors with the only global environmental disclosure system. We at C40 recognize that standardized reporting methods are critical for implementing greenhouse gas reductions – as New York City Mayor and outgoing C40 Chair Michael R. Bloomberg says: “if you can’t measure it, you can’t manage it.”

    Chicago, Houston and Philadelphia win $1 million each in Mayors Challenge

    March 14, 2013

    This week, Bloomberg Philanthropies announced the winners of the Mayors Challenge, a contest launched last June to award $9 million to five US cities that come up with innovative ideas for solving major problems and improving quality of life. Out of a pool of more than 300 competitors, three C40 cities — Chicago, Houston, and Philadelphia — took home $1 million each to put their ideas into action.

    Rohit Aggarwala on comprehensive climate change legislation

    February 4, 2013

    Dr. Rohit T. Aggarwala, Special Advisor to C40 Chair Michael R. Bloomberg and head of the environmental program at Bloomberg Philanthropies, warns that environmentalists may be overly optimistic about the prospect of comprehensive climate change legislation in the United States this Congress and that a tactical shift may be necessary.
